About

Erminia Alviggi is a scholar working on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health and Reproductive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Erminia Alviggi has authored 17 papers receiving a total of 508 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, 10 papers in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health and 10 papers in Reproductive Medicine. Recurrent topics in Erminia Alviggi’s work include Reproductive Biology and Fertility (10 papers), Ovarian function and disorders (7 papers) and Assisted Reproductive Technology and Twin Pregnancy (7 papers). Erminia Alviggi is often cited by papers focused on Reproductive Biology and Fertility (10 papers), Ovarian function and disorders (7 papers) and Assisted Reproductive Technology and Twin Pregnancy (7 papers). Erminia Alviggi collaborates with scholars based in Italy, Saudi Arabia and Belgium. Erminia Alviggi's co-authors include Carlo Alviggi, Laura Rienzi, Danilo Cimadomo, Filippo Maria Ubaldi, Alberto Vaiarelli, Ludovica Dusi, Ida Strina, Antonio Capalbo, Giuseppe De Placido and Antonio Mollo and has published in prestigious journals such as Human Reproduction, Fertility and Sterility and Clinical Endocrinology.
